The first difficulty is passing the computer-based Driver Theory Test. This test evaluates understanding of the guidelines of the road, road signs, and safe driving practices.
Once the student permit gets here, the learner motorist must finish the Essential Driver License Ireland Training (EDT) course. This is an obligatory training program including 12 one-hour lessons created to teach essential driving skills.

After finishing the EDT lessons and logging adequate practice hours behind the wheel, the student is eligible to make an application for the practical driving test, managed by the RSA.
The dry run lasts roughly 40 minutes and examines:
Idea: Waiting times for test dates can change significantly throughout various test centres. It is highly recommended to apply for the test well in advance.
Once the useful driving test is effectively passed, the examiner will release a Certificate of Competency. This certificate is valid for 2 years, throughout which the applicant must get their complete driving licence.
To provide a clearer photo of the progression, the table listed below outlines the journey from student to totally licensed motorist:
| Stage | What It Is | Key Requirement | Credibility/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1. Theory Test | Computer-based knowledge exam | Pass rating of 35/40 | N/A (Certificate legitimate for 2 years to request permit) |
| 2. Learner Permit | Legal authorization to practice driving | Pass Theory Test & & Eye Test | 2 years (First authorization) |
| 3. EDT Course | 12 mandatory useful lessons | Finished with a main ADI | Minimum 6 months holding duration before test |
| 4. Driving Test | Practical on-road assessment | Pass EDT & & vehicle safety checks | Certificate valid for 2 years |
| 5. Full Irish Driving Licence Licence | Unrestricted driving opportunity | Pass Practical Test & & apply to NDLS | Generally legitimate for 10 years |
Whether making an application for a learner permit or a full driving licence, applications are processed by the National Driver Licence Service (NDLS). Candidates can use online (if they have a Public Services Card and MyGovID) or face to face at an NDLS centre.

No. Student authorization holders should always be accompanied by a person who has held a complete, legitimate driving licence for a continuous duration of at least two years. Driving unaccompanied can lead to fines, charge points, and the vehicle being seized.
A first-time learner permit for a basic cars and truck (Category B) is normally legitimate for two years. Chauffeurs are anticipated to take and pass their practical driving test within this timeframe.

Charge points are recorded on a motorist's record for driving offenses like speeding or utilizing a smart phone. While totally certified motorists can accumulate as much as 12 points before losing their licence, learner drivers face disqualification if they collect just 7 charge points instead of 12.
